Wow.
I didn’t expect to put this close to my top five Stephen King books when I began. It was such a wonderful book, mostly because of Edgar and Wireman. The ending was a couple of gut punches of sadness. To add to great characters and an emotional ending, this is the kind of book that will sit with you and make you ponder life. What kind of people are we and how do we use our time with those we love?
Fantastic all around…if not a bit dragged out near the end.
